A little info about this class...
In this beginner’s ukulele class, we learn the basics of Ukulele while playing different children’s and pop songs. We will learn how to strum different rhythmic patterns and hold 4-5 basic chords. This class is great for children who are beginners or who have already played the ukulele before, but want to learn more songs, and get better at strumming and switching between the chords faster.
Children will have the opportunity to ask questions, play rhythmic games, answer questions, repeat the songs in different ways (fast, slow, loud, quiet, etc) and perform a song for us on the ukulele.

𝗦𝗸𝗶𝗹𝗹𝘀 𝘁𝗵𝗮𝘁 𝘄𝗲 𝘄𝗶𝗹𝗹 𝗴𝗼 𝗼𝘃𝗲𝗿 𝗶𝗻 𝘁𝗵𝗶𝘀 𝗰𝗹𝗮𝘀𝘀:
– how to hold a ukulele;
– correct playing position;
– correct hand position;
– how to count and play the ukulele;
– how to strum simple patterns
– how to hold the C Major chord, F Major, A minor, G7, G Major, Dm Chords as well, depending on the student’s ability
𝗦𝗸𝗶𝗹𝗹𝘀 𝗰𝗵𝗶𝗹𝗱𝗿𝗲𝗻 𝘄𝗶𝗹𝗹 𝗹𝗲𝗮𝗿𝗻 𝗶𝗻 𝘁𝗵𝗶𝘀 𝗰𝗹𝗮𝘀𝘀:
♪ strum at different tempos (fast and slow)
♪ strum with different dynamics: loud, quiet, from quiet to loud building momentum;
♪ how to follow strumming and picking patterns (colour-coded music notes and chords for children to easily remember them);
♪ how to play children’s songs.
